This website uses cookies

Our website, platform and/or any sub domains use cookies to understand how you use our services, and to improve both your experience and our marketing relevance.

Como corrigir ERR_HTTP2_PROTOCOL_ERROR no Chrome

Updated on February 24, 2026

10 Min Read
Fix ERR_HTTP2_PROTOCOL_ERROR in Chrome

Principais conclusões

  • O ERR_HTTP2_PROTOCOL_ERROR aparece quando o Chrome recebe uma resposta que viola as regras esperadas do HTTP/2.
  • A maioria dos problemas tem origem em factores locais, como dados em cache, extensões do browser ou conflitos de protocolo.
  • Passos simples como limpar a cache, desativar extensões ou atualizar o Chrome resolvem frequentemente o erro.
  • Problemas de configuração do servidor, problemas de SSL ou definições de CDN também podem desencadear o erro para os proprietários de sítios Web.

Abres uma página no Chrome e nada carrega. O separador fica ali como se não tivesse nada para fazer. Recarrega-o por hábito, mas nada muda.

Depois de um pouco de adivinhação, verifica o DevTools para ver o que está a acontecer. É aí que reparas no ERR_HTTP2_PROTOCOL_ERROR. O nome parece pesado e técnico, embora a causa seja frequentemente algo pequeno.

Por vezes, o Chrome recebe uma resposta que não faz sentido para ele. Uma extensão pode interromper o pedido. Dados antigos do navegador podem indicar ao Chrome o caminho errado. O servidor também pode enviar algo de que o Chrome não está à espera e o navegador pára simplesmente.

Não precisas de saber nada avançado para lidar com isto. Normalmente, algumas pequenas verificações fazem com que o Chrome volte a funcionar.

Continua a ler para saberes o que te impede e o que podes fazer para que o Chrome volte a funcionar.

O que é ERR_HTTP2_PROTOCOL_ERROR?

Quando o Chrome carrega uma página, puxa diferentes partes dessa página através de uma ligação. É assim que funciona o HTTP/2. Se alguma parte desse fluxo parecer estranha, mesmo que ligeiramente, o Chrome deixa cair a ligação e mostra o erro.

Nem sempre aponta para um grande problema. Por vezes, o Chrome lê apenas uma resposta que não corresponde ao que esperava. Outras vezes, um plug-in ou uma definição guardada interfere.

Já sabes que a Internet não está necessariamente em baixo e que o site pode estar perfeitamente bem para outros visitantes. Este erro significa apenas que o Chrome não gostou do que recebeu e desistiu do pedido.

Causas comuns de ERR_HTTP2_PROTOCOL_ERROR

O Chrome pode apresentar este erro por vários motivos, e mesmo os problemas mais pequenos são suficientes para interromper o fluxo de um pedido. No início, tudo pode parecer bem, mas algo na cadeia acaba por deslizar e interromper a ligação.

Abaixo estão as causas com que a maioria das pessoas se depara:

1. Dados do Browser corrompidos ou antigos

O Chrome armazena bits de informação para ajudar as páginas a carregar mais rapidamente. Quando esses dados armazenados não estão sincronizados com o Web site, o Chrome pode receber uma resposta que já não corresponde ao que espera.

2. Extensões do navegador que atrapalham

Algumas extensões adicionam as suas próprias regras a cada pedido. Se uma delas alterar um cabeçalho ou bloquear parte da ligação, o Chrome pode parar o pedido e apresentar o erro.

3. Problemas com o QUIC ou outros protocolos de rede

Por vezes, o Chrome tenta carregar um site de uma forma que o servidor não espera. Se ambas as partes não estiverem sincronizadas, a página falha antes de aparecer alguma coisa.

4. Interferência de VPN ou Proxy

Uma VPN ou proxy pode reescrever o tráfego antes de este chegar ao Chrome. Se o cabeçalho ou a forma da resposta mudar, mesmo que ligeiramente, o Chrome pode recusá-lo.

5. Resposta do servidor que não corresponde às regras do HTTP/2

Os servidores têm de enviar dados num formato que o Chrome esteja disposto a aceitar. Se um cabeçalho estiver quebrado, repetido ou não for permitido, o Chrome deixará de ler a resposta. Esta situação é comum quando a compressão é duplicada, quando um cabeçalho está malformado ou quando algo no servidor atinge o tempo limite.

6. Problemas de SSL ou de certificado

O HTTP/2 depende de uma configuração TLS válida e limpa. Um certificado desatualizado ou instalado de forma incorrecta também pode causar problemas. O Chrome recusa a ligação quando não a consegue verificar corretamente.

Algumas das causas parecem técnicas, mas as verificações que tens de fazer são bastante simples. A secção seguinte mostra-te o que deves tentar para veres o que está a bloquear a página.

Como corrigir ERR_HTTP2_PROTOCOL_ERROR no Chrome

Há algumas coisas fáceis que podes verificar para que o Chrome volte a funcionar. Podes experimentá-los por qualquer ordem. A maioria das pessoas só precisa de uma ou duas para que a página comece a funcionar.

1. Actualiza a página

Um rápido refrescamento dá ao Chrome uma nova tentativa de carregar o site. Se o problema tiver sido causado por uma falha temporária, a página poderá ser carregada sem qualquer esforço.

2. Fecha os separadores extra

Demasiados separadores podem sobrecarregar o Chrome. Tenta fechar os separadores de que não precisas e, em seguida, volta a carregar a página.

3. Actualiza o Chrome

O Chrome precisa de estar atualizado para utilizar as regras de ligação mais recentes.

Atualizar o Chrome

Para atualizar:

  • Abre o menu no canto superior direito.
  • Vai para Ajuda.
  • Seleciona Acerca do Google Chrome.
  • O Chrome instala qualquer atualização que encontre.

Reinicia o browser e tenta visitar o site novamente.

4. Limpa a cache e os cookies

Os dados antigos podem enviar o Chrome na direção errada. Limpá-los dá ao navegador um novo começo.

  • Abre as definições do Chrome.
  • Vai para Privacidade e segurança.
  • Seleciona Limpar dados de navegação.

Limpar a cache e os cookies

  • Remove ficheiros em cache e cookies.

Eliminar dados de navegação

Abre o site novamente depois de o Chrome reiniciar.

5. Desliga as extensões do browser

As extensões podem alterar o pedido antes de este chegar ao sítio Web. Desligá-las ajuda-te a encontrar a causa do problema.

  • Vai a chrome://extensions.
  • Desliga todas as extensões.

Todas as extensões

  • Tenta carregar a página.

Se a página funcionar, liga uma de cada vez para encontrares a que está a causar problemas.

6. Desactiva o QUIC

Alguns sites não funcionam bem com o QUIC. Ao desactivá-lo, obriga o Chrome a utilizar um método mais simples.

  • Abre chrome://flags.
  • Procura por QUIC.
  • Define-a como Desactivada.

Desativar QUIC

Reinicia o Chrome e testa o site.

7. Repor as definições do Chrome

Uma reposição elimina as alterações ocultas que possam estar a causar o problema.

  • Abre as definições do Chrome.
  • Seleciona Repor definições.
  • Repõe as predefinições do Chrome.

Repor as definições do Chrome

Isto mantém as tuas palavras-passe e marcadores guardados.

8. Reinstala o Chrome

Se nada ajudar, o próprio Chrome pode estar danificado. Reinstalar o browser substitui todos os ficheiros principais.

  • Desinstala o Chrome.
  • Reinicia o teu dispositivo.
  • Transfere novamente o Chrome a partir do site oficial.

Depois de instalada, abre a página e testa-a novamente.

Correcções do lado do servidor para ERR_HTTP2_PROTOCOL_ERROR

Quando o erro aparece para os teus utilizadores, pode estar a vir do servidor. Não é preciso muito para que o Chrome interrompa um pedido. Os pontos abaixo mostram-te o que deves verificar.

1. Vê os teus registos DNS

O teu domínio tem de apontar para o servidor correto. Se um registo A ou CNAME for antigo ou copiado de uma configuração mais antiga, o Chrome pode receber informações confusas.

Registos DNS

O que deves rever:

Os registos A e CNAME correspondem

  • Certifica-te de que os registos A e CNAME correspondem ao IP do teu servidor atual.
  • Remove todos os registos que já não utilizas.
  • Se estiveres na Cloudways, podes encontrar o IP do teu servidor no painel de controlo da aplicação.

2. Verifica o teu certificado SSL

O HTTP/2 depende de uma configuração SSL limpa e válida. Se o certificado expirar ou for instalado de forma incorrecta, o Chrome pode recusar a ligação.

O que deves verificar:

  • Confirma que o certificado não expirou.
  • Certifica-te de que corresponde ao teu domínio.
  • Verifica se existem certificados intermédios em falta.

Verifica o teu certificado SSL

Os usuários da Cloudways podem renovar ou reinstalar seu certificado SSL na seção Gerenciamento de SSL, que também oferece suporte ao monitoramento de renovação automática.

Secção Gestão SSL

3. Revê as definições do Cloudflare ou da CDN

As CDNs podem alterar a forma como o teu site é acedido. Se as definições não corresponderem à configuração do teu servidor, o Chrome pode receber uma resposta que não consegue processar.

Verifica se há:

  • Entradas DNS utilizando o modo errado.
  • Redireccionamentos em cache que fazem o Chrome andar em círculos.
  • O modo SSL não corresponde às definições SSL do teu servidor.

Se usas o Cloudflare Enterprise na Cloudways, podes rever estes valores no teu painel Cloudways.

4. Verifica se existem loops de redireccionamento

Os redireccionamentos que apontam uns para os outros podem confundir o Chrome. O browser desiste quando vê demasiados saltos.

Locais para rever:

  • O teu ficheiro .htaccess

Ficheiro .htaccess

  • Redireccionamentos ao nível da aplicação
  • Regras da página do Cloudflare
  • Redirecciona entre versões www e não www

5. Limpa a cache ao nível do servidor

Alguns servidores armazenam rotas em cache que já não apontam para o local correto. Limpar a cache força o servidor a criar uma nova resposta.

Tenta o seguinte:

Se estas verificações parecerem corretas e o erro continuar a aparecer, o bloqueio pode estar a acontecer noutro local. A próxima secção explica o que fazer quando já tiveres testado tudo o que puderes da tua parte.

O que fazer quando o ERR_HTTP2_PROTOCOL_ERROR continua a aparecer

Se o erro continuar depois de teres tentado as correcções básicas, o passo seguinte é reparar onde aparece. Isso indicar-te-á o que precisa de atenção.

Se acontecer apenas num sítio Web

Quando o erro aparece num site e em mais nenhum, o problema reside normalmente no servidor desse site. O servidor pode enviar ao Chrome uma resposta no formato errado. Pode também ativar o mesmo redireccionamento várias vezes. Em alguns casos, o certificado SSL simplesmente expirou.

Se estiveres numa rede do trabalho ou da escola

As redes do trabalho e da escola têm muitas vezes os seus próprios limites. Uma firewall ou proxy pode estar a bloquear o pedido em segundo plano. Apenas o administrador da rede pode rever essas regras e dizer-te o que está a ser bloqueado.

Se vários dispositivos apresentarem o mesmo erro

Se todos os dispositivos com a mesma ligação apresentarem o erro, o problema pode estar no router ou no fornecedor de Internet. Reinicia primeiro o router. Se nada mudar, o teu fornecedor pode verificar a ligação do lado dele.

Se geres um site

Os registos do servidor podem revelar coisas que o browser não mostra. Uma solicitação bloqueada, um cabeçalho quebrado ou uma regra que não funciona corretamente podem aparecer lá. Os usuários do Cloudways podem verificar os logs de acesso e de erro no painel do aplicativo para reduzir a causa.

Se mesmo assim não conseguires encontrar o problema após estas verificações, a equipa de suporte do alojamento ou da rede pode ir mais fundo. Eles podem rastrear o pedido através da rede e descobrir onde ele quebra.

Dicas de resolução de problemas adicionais para corrigir ERR_HTTP2_PROTOCOL_ERROR no Chrome

Se o erro voltar de vez em quando, há algumas verificações mais pequenas que te podem ajudar a reduzir o problema. Estas não demoram muito tempo e revelam frequentemente algo que te pode ter escapado anteriormente.

Experimenta o modo de navegação anónima

Abre o Chrome no modo de navegação anónima sem extensões ou dados armazenados.
Se a página carregar aí, algo na tua configuração normal pode estar a atrapalhar.

Verificar a data e a hora do teu dispositivo

O Chrome baseia-se no relógio do sistema para lidar com ligações seguras.
Se a hora estiver errada, o browser pode bloquear o pedido. Corrigir o relógio pode resolver um número surpreendente de problemas.

Reinicia o teu router

Os routers podem guardar rotas antigas ou informações em cache.
Reiniciá-lo dá à rede um novo começo e elimina pequenos conflitos.

Experimenta uma ligação diferente

Muda para os dados móveis ou para outra rede Wi-Fi, se puderes.
Se o site carregar noutro local, o problema pode estar na tua ligação principal e não no Chrome.

Testa o site com um verificador online

Ferramentas como “Is It Down Right Now” podem mostrar se o site é acessível a partir de outros locais.
Se a ferramenta também não o conseguir alcançar, é provável que o problema não esteja do teu lado.

Procura proxies ao nível do sistema

Algumas aplicações ou ferramentas VPN antigas deixam para trás um proxy ao nível do sistema.
Se vires um ativo e não o reconheceres, desliga-o e testa o sítio novamente.

Estas pequenas verificações podem ajudar-te a confirmar se o problema está no teu navegador, no teu dispositivo ou na tua rede. Depois de os excluíres, o Chrome deverá comportar-se de forma mais consistente.

Considerações finais

Por esta altura, já viste quantas pequenas coisas podem interromper o caminho entre o Chrome e um Web site. Verificaste o teu navegador, o teu dispositivo, a tua rede e, se geres um site, também o servidor. Ao trabalhares nessas áreas passo a passo, normalmente fica claro onde começa o problema.

A maior parte das pessoas descobre que a causa é algo menor, como uma extensão que estava sempre a bloquear pedidos ou dados antigos que apontavam o Chrome na direção errada. Quando a origem é corrigida, a página volta a carregar normalmente.

Se o erro voltar a ocorrer, já sabes onde procurar primeiro. Ter esse conhecimento elimina muitas das suposições do processo e torna tudo muito mais fácil de resolver da próxima vez.

Perguntas frequentes

Q1: Como posso corrigir um erro ERR_CONNECTION_FAILED?

Podes corrigir um erro ERR_CONNECTION_FAILED verificando se a tua Internet está a funcionar e, em seguida, desligando qualquer proxy ou VPN que utilizes. Se nada mudar, limpa o teu DNS ou tenta carregar o site noutra rede para ver onde a ligação está a falhar.

P2: Como posso corrigir uma mensagem de falha de ligação segura?

Verifica algumas coisas rápidas:

  • Certifica-te de que a data e a hora do teu dispositivo estão corretas; o Chrome rejeita sites seguros se o relógio estiver desligado.
  • Tenta abrir a página numa janela privada/incógnita para excluir as extensões do browser.
  • Se geres o sítio, certifica-te de que o certificado SSL do WordPress é válido e não expirou.

P3: O que significa ERR_HTTP2_PROTOCOL_ERROR?

ERR_HTTP2_PROTOCOL_ERROR significa que o Chrome encontrou um problema na resposta HTTP/2 que violava as regras do protocolo. As causas comuns incluem:

  • Um cabeçalho incorreto ou malformado
  • Uma definição do servidor que entra em conflito com o pedido do Chrome
  • Uma extensão que altera ou bloqueia parte da resposta

P4: Como é que corrijo o ERR_FAILED no Chrome?

ERR_FAILED é um erro geral do Chrome. Experimenta o seguinte:

  • Desliga todas as extensões.
  • Limpa a cache e os dados do browser.
  • Reinicia o Chrome ou reinstala-o se o erro persistir.

Q5: O software antivírus ou de firewall pode causar erros de HTTP/2?

Sim. As ferramentas antivírus e de firewall podem bloquear ou modificar pedidos, conduzindo a erros HTTP/2. Pausar temporariamente ou revisar suas regras pode ajudar a identificar se elas são a causa.

Q6: Porque é que o site carrega em Incógnito mas não na janela normal do meu browser?

Se uma página for carregada no modo de navegação anónima, mas não normalmente, normalmente indica um problema com ficheiros em cache, cookies ou extensões do browser. Limpar os dados do browser ou desativar as extensões, uma de cada vez, resolve normalmente o problema.

Share your opinion in the comment section. COMMENT NOW

Share This Article

Start Growing with Cloudways Today.

Our Clients Love us because we never compromise on these

Sarim Javaid

Sarim Javaid é gerente sênior de marketing de conteúdo da Cloudways, onde sua função envolve a criação de narrativas atraentes e conteúdo estratégico. Hábil na elaboração de histórias coesas a partir de uma enxurrada de ideias, a escrita de Sarim é impulsionada pela curiosidade e um profundo fascínio pelos algoritmos em evolução do Google. Para além da esfera profissional, é um admirador de música e arte e uma pessoa demasiado entusiasmada.

×

Webinar: How to Get 100% Scores on Core Web Vitals

Join Joe Williams & Aleksandar Savkovic on 29th of March, 2021.

Do you like what you read?

Get the Latest Updates

Share Your Feedback

Please insert Content

Thank you for your feedback!

Do you like what you read?

Get the Latest Updates

Share Your Feedback

Please insert Content

Thank you for your feedback!

Want to Experience the Cloudways Platform in Its Full Glory?

Take a FREE guided tour of Cloudways and see for yourself how easily you can manage your server & apps on the leading cloud-hosting platform.

Start my tour